The Perils of Amateur Electrical Work
It's one thing to exchange out a lightbulb or install a dimmer switch. It's one more to rewire electrical outlets or include new fixtures without professional training. Electric projects can be deceptively complicated-- and harmful if done inaccurately.
Even if the lights turn on and the outlets work, non-compliant wiring can trigger huge issues during a home examination. In many cases, insurance companies may reject to cover damages if DIY electrical work results in fire or injury. Removing Closets or Bedrooms
Open floor plans are preferred, and it might appear rational to knock down a wall or convert a bed room right into an individual health club or office. However, eliminating a bed room or wardrobe can significantly decrease your home's bankability.
Bedrooms and sufficient storage are two of one of the most searched-for attributes in realty listings. Turning a bed room right into a hobby space might offer your demands now, however when it comes time to sell, buyers are likely to concentrate on the amount of bedrooms your home has-- not how much fun you had in your craft studio.
If you determine to make structural changes, be sure they're reversible or backed by a thoughtful long-lasting plan.
The Deck That Detracts Instead of Adds
A deck can increase outdoor space and boost appeal, but just if it's durable and straightens with the remainder of your home's design. Poor building, uneven boards, and dissimilar products can make even a brand-new deck appear like a problem as opposed to an advantage.
When sourcing deck supplies, it's essential to utilize long lasting materials that enhance your home's outside. Pressure-treated timber, stainless-steel fasteners, and proper sealers all contribute to a secure and attractive framework. If the deck really feels unsteady or looks irregular, buyers might see it as a tear-down rather than an attribute.

Flooring Fiascos That Leave a Mark
DIY flooring work can be remarkably complicated. Irregular surface areas, visible seams, or squeaky boards could not simply look poor-- they could be deal-breakers. Setting up wood or tile needs ability, accuracy, and planning, specifically in high-traffic areas.
Laminate is preferred among DIYers for its price and ease of use, yet a bad mount is easy to area. If you're not certain in your technique, it's worth considering the price of professional assistance versus the possible drop in home value.
